Ethereum Indexer with Reth ExEx

This project is an Ethereum indexer that writes block headers and MEV-boost relay data to a remote DuckDB instance. It leverages Reth's Executable Extensions (ExEx) framework to efficiently process and store Ethereum blockchain data.

Features

  • Indexes Ethereum block headers
  • Captures MEV-boost relay data (winning payloads and proposing relays)
  • Writes data to a remote DuckDB instance
  • Utilizes Reth's ExEx framework for seamless integration with Reth node

How It Works

The indexer follows the Ethereum chain head and processes new chain state notifications:

  1. Reverts headers when necessary
  2. Inserts new block headers
  3. Fetches and stores MEV-boost data for each block

Key Components

  • init: Initializes the ExEx and creates necessary DuckDB tables
  • indexer_exex: Main ExEx function that processes chain state notifications
  • write_headers: Writes block header data to DuckDB
  • write_mevboost_data: Fetches and writes MEV-boost data to DuckDB
  • rbuilder_types.rs: MEV-Boost handler for fetching relay data (Flashbots rbuilder)

Setup

  1. Ensure you have Rust and Cargo installed
  2. Clone this repository
  3. Set the DB_ENDPOINT environment variable to your DuckDB instance URL
  4. Build and run the project with cargo run
